SUBJECT: Amendment of the Boundary Lines Between the Upper Eno Critical Watershed
and the Lower Eno Unprotected Watershed on PINs 9864-00-2205 and 9863-09-
3922
DEPARTMENT: Planning and Inspections

PURPOSE: To amend the Upper Eno Critical and Lower Eno Unprotected Watershed boundary
line on Orange County Parcel Identification Numbers (PINs) 9864-00-2205 and 9863-09-3922 to
reflect a ridgeline professionally surveyed on the parcels in 2024 (see Attachments 1 and 2).
BACKGROUND: Mr. Frank David Cohen and New Goloka Village, LLC, the owners of PINs
9864-00-2205 and 9863-09-3922, respectively, hired R.S. Jones &Associates, Inc., to survey the
parcels, including the ridge line between the two watersheds on the parcels. This professional
surveying work revealed a discrepancy with Orange County's mapped watershed boundary lines,
which are based upon the State's delineation of water supply watershed boundaries.
Based on staff review and coordination with the NC Division of Energy, Mineral, and Land
Resources (NC DEMLR) Water Supply Watershed Protection Coordinator, the sealed
professional survey represents the most recent and accurate data and should be recognized as
the true ridgeline and watershed boundary on the parcels. As a matter of policy, the State advises
delegated programs such as Orange County to notify the elected body of the watershed boundary
change for formal recognition. This item serves as that notification and acknowledgement will
serve as formal recognition. Staff will likewise notify NC DEMLR and the North Carolina
Environmental Management Commission (EMC) of the change, subject to County
acknowledgement. Staff will also correct the representation of the watershed boundary line the
subject property on all formal adopted maps.
Note: Critical and Protected Watersheds within Orange County are part of the County's delegated
Stormwater Management Program, as reflected in the adopted Orange County Watershed
Boundary Map (see Attachment 3). These watersheds are also adopted Zoning Overlay Districts
in the Unified Development Ordinance. Staff will initiate a Zoning Atlas amendment to formally
bring this overlay district into alignment with the State-recognized watershed, as featured herein.
FINANCIAL IMPACT: There is no direct financial impact to the County associated with this item.
2
SOCIAL JUSTICE IMPACT: There are no direct Orange County Social Justice Goals associated
with this item.
ENVIRONMENTAL IMPACT: The are no direct Orange County Environmental Responsibility
Goal impacts applicable to this item.
RECOMMENDATION(S): The Manager recommends that the Board:
1. Acknowledge this action; and
2. Authorize Planning Staff to start processing a Staff-initiated Zoning Atlas Amendment.
